RazorStar 4,025 Posted December 23, 2014 Offensive and Defensive Rookie are tough for me because there have been a lot of standouts this year. In the beginning I thought a WR might take it, but after watching Jeremy Hill absolutely kill it the past few weeks I can't think of a better guy to give it to. Offensive linemen don't win awards, so Zack Martin gets a honorable mention from me for his stellar play. Joel Bitonio is another guy who has been playing really well, but the Browns OLine lost too much when Mack got injured so he won't even get the credit Martin does. On the defensive end of the ball, there are three serious candidates. CJ Mosely, Khalil Mack and Aaron Donald. Mosely has been an impressive force against the run and is racking up tackles like no one's business but he should be the underdog to win this award, because the other two are just so disruptive. Mack seems to be everywhere on the Raiders defense and he's only been getting better as time goes on. Aaron Donald looks like the best pass rusher in this draft, and he's doing John Randle proud with his level of play right now. I'd give it to Mack in a close one, but that's probably because I've seen a lot more of him, and I was vouching for him well before the season started.
